Global Warming

Global Warming is the century-scale rise in the average temperature of the Earth's surface, oceans, and atmosphere due to an increase in the greenhouse effect. Greenhouse gases such as carbon dioxide from burning fossil fuels or from deforestation trap heat that would otherwise escape from Earth. This warming is causing climate patterns to change.

What is the effect of greenhouse gases in the atmosphere?

Greenhouse gases, such as carbon dioxide, methane, and nitrous oxide, trap heat in the Earth's atmosphere, leading to the greenhouse effect. This process warms the planet by preventing heat from escaping into space, contributing to global warming and climate change. Increased concentrations of these gases result in rising temperatures, altered weather patterns, and more extreme weather events, impacting ecosystems and human societies. Overall, the accumulation of greenhouse gases poses significant risks to environmental stability and public health.

What is the rise and fall in sea level caused gravity is called an?

The rise and fall in sea level caused by gravity is called "tidal forces" or "tidal variations." These changes in sea level occur primarily due to the gravitational pull of the Moon and the Sun on Earth's oceans, leading to the phenomenon of tides. As the positions of these celestial bodies change relative to Earth, they create bulges in the ocean, resulting in high and low tides.

What effect would have increased carbon dioxide in the atmosphere have on food webs in the ocean?

Increased carbon dioxide in the atmosphere leads to higher levels of dissolved CO2 in ocean waters, resulting in ocean acidification. This change can harm calcifying organisms such as corals, mollusks, and some plankton species, which are crucial to marine food webs. As these foundational species decline, it can disrupt the entire food web, affecting fish populations and other marine life that rely on them for food. Ultimately, this can lead to decreased biodiversity and altered ecosystem dynamics in ocean environments.

What are the major green house gases and where do they come from?

The major greenhouse gases include carbon dioxide (CO2), methane (CH4), nitrous oxide (N2O), and fluorinated gases. Carbon dioxide primarily comes from the burning of fossil fuels for energy, deforestation, and industrial processes. Methane is released during the production and transport of coal, oil, and natural gas, as well as from livestock and other agricultural practices. Nitrous oxide originates from agricultural activities, especially the use of synthetic fertilizers, and fluorinated gases are synthetic chemicals used in various industrial applications.

How over-pumping leads to water scarcity in coastal areas?

Over-pumping of groundwater in coastal areas can lead to water scarcity by causing the depletion of aquifers faster than they can be naturally replenished. This excessive extraction reduces water levels, increasing the risk of saltwater intrusion, where seawater contaminates freshwater aquifers. As the freshwater supply diminishes and becomes saline, it becomes unsuitable for drinking and irrigation, exacerbating water scarcity issues for local communities and ecosystems. Ultimately, this imbalance threatens both water availability and the sustainability of coastal habitats.

What happen if you remove all of the carbon dioxide from the atmosphere?

Removing all carbon dioxide from the atmosphere would have catastrophic effects on Earth's ecosystems. Plants rely on carbon dioxide for photosynthesis, so its absence would disrupt the food chain and lead to widespread plant death, ultimately threatening herbivores and the predators that rely on them. Additionally, the removal of carbon dioxide would drastically alter the climate, as it plays a crucial role in regulating temperature. This could lead to a dramatic cooling of the planet, making it inhospitable for most forms of life.

How long has global warming been affecting the earth?

Global warming has been affecting the Earth since the late 19th century, primarily driven by the Industrial Revolution, which marked a significant increase in greenhouse gas emissions from human activities. The most notable rise in global temperatures has occurred since the mid-20th century, with a pronounced acceleration in warming observed since the 1970s. Scientific consensus attributes much of this warming to human-induced factors, particularly the burning of fossil fuels and deforestation.

How does molecular structure change when burning fossil fuels?

When burning fossil fuels, the molecular structure of hydrocarbons is altered as they react with oxygen in a combustion reaction. This process breaks the chemical bonds between carbon and hydrogen atoms, resulting in the formation of new molecules such as carbon dioxide (CO2) and water (H2O). The release of energy during this transformation occurs as the products have lower energy states compared to the original fuel molecules. Consequently, the combustion of fossil fuels not only changes their molecular structure but also releases stored energy for use in various applications.

What three processes increase the amount of carbon in the atmosphere?

Three processes that increase the amount of carbon in the atmosphere are combustion, deforestation, and respiration. Combustion of fossil fuels for energy and transportation releases carbon dioxide (CO2) as a byproduct. Deforestation reduces the number of trees that can absorb CO2, while respiration from living organisms naturally emits CO2 as they break down organic matter for energy. Together, these processes contribute significantly to rising atmospheric carbon levels.

Which is the outcome of increased global temperatures?

Increased global temperatures lead to a variety of significant outcomes, including more frequent and severe weather events, such as heatwaves, storms, and heavy rainfall. This warming contributes to the melting of polar ice caps and glaciers, resulting in rising sea levels that threaten coastal communities. Additionally, ecosystems face disruption, leading to shifts in biodiversity and habitat loss, while agriculture may suffer from altered growing conditions and increased pest pressures. Overall, these changes pose serious risks to human health, food security, and economic stability.
